Building on Tradition - Alumni Report 2017

The Department of Medicine has produced an alumni report, with highlights from our faculty and current and recent trainees, to be sent to our alumni. Building on Tradition is in the mail now to our former trainees.

Since the late 1930s, Duke has trained more than 3,000 physicians in our Internal Medicine Residency Program and fellowship and advance training programs.

The report includes a message from Mary Klotman, MD, former chair and current dean of the Duke School of Medicine, along with highlights from our training programs, notes about clinical care activities, and a research profile of Gowthami Arepally, MD, associate professor of medicine (Hematology).
